Christian Woman Records Herself Losing It Over Marriage Equality, Gets Remixed
Christian housewife Becky Wegner Rommel's epic homophobic and Islamophobic video meltdown has not only gone viral, it's inspired a new remix.


64-year-old Ellettsville, Ind., Christian housewife Becky Wegner Rommel induced an explosion of laughs throughout the internet after a video she recorded of herself having a monumental meltdown over marriage equality was posted to her Facebook page and began going viral.

“God says that marriage is between a man and a woman … I don’t care if you think I’m judging you,” Rommel screams into her cellphone camera before she fires off a string of incoherent Islamophobic comments to complement her homophobic hysteria. “Jesus Christ, not Mohammad, OK. It’s just like these Islamic extremeless — extremists — OK? They’re not just extremists. They’re Islamic! President Obama, Islamic! Extremeless!”

However, Queerty reports the attention Rommel received from her viral rant caused the “Christian” to delete her Facebook page Thursday, but not before one studious soul was able to copy the video and upload it to YouTube.

But the crazy train hasn’t stopped there.

Internet satirical character Mrs. Betty Bowers, “America’s Best Christian” (played by comedian Deven Green), has shared a new video of Rommel remixed to perfection with another woman whose reaction to all things “darksided” became an internet sensation of its own a few years ago.....
